Thanks for specifying the correct site :)
The draft post ARC Review: The Kingdom currently on your site shows it was first created yesterday – there’s no revision history for that post older than 15 hours. And on your Activity page at https://wordpress.com/activity-log/inkspitblog.wordpress.com I can see two updates to that post from yesterday, but under the 20th I don’t see any corresponding entries for that post’s creation, or any work done on it. Granted, the log is limited on free sites, so we can’t see the full log for the 20th, but that would indicate the draft never got saved.
Under the 20th I do see an entry for attachment uploaded to an “Auto draft”, which I suspect is the post you were working on. But if I click on that link I get to this post, https://wordpress.com/block-editor/post/inkspitblog.wordpress.com/983, which is completely empty and without a revision history.
So it would appear that the autosave didn’t actually work at all in this case, and the content of your draft never made it to our servers. This unfortunately means that there’s no way for us to recover it.
Were you using the same browser on the same device to write the post, or did you use our mobile app in any step of the process?
And did you ever close the editor to work on something else, later coming back to the post, or did you keep the browser open to the tab with that post the whole time until you accidentally exited the editor yesterday?
I’m just trying to get an idea of the chain of events leading to this, so we can try and duplicate it on our end to figure out why it happened.
Going forward, I suggest that first of all you clear your browser cache. Then after you’ve added some content to the new post, explicitly click the Save Draft option. Then open a completely different browser or log in in incognito mode, and edit the post from there, to check if the new content autosaved correctly.

Above I suggested that you manually save early on, and then leave the editor to check whether it saved correctly. Did you do that before spending nine hours on the post?
What browser are you using? Do you have any browser add-ons installed that might be blocking JavaScript code or network requests? Ad-blockers and anti-tracking add-ons are the usual suspects. If so, see if disabling those make any difference.
How long ago did you last clear your browser cache? Please do that if you haven’t recently and then check what happens again.
Meanwhile I’d strongly recommend that, if you stop working on a post, both make sure you save manually, but also copy-paste the content you have at that point into a text editor as a backup, and then close your browser. Having the browser tab with the editor open for hours or even days on end, with the computer, I assume, going to sleep at times, might be contributing to this.
